Utilize Social Media


In today's digital age, social media has become an integral part of marketing strategies. By utilizing social media platforms, startups can reach their target audience and increase brand awareness at a low cost. Here are some tips on how to effectively use social media for marketing:

Explanation of how social media platforms can help reach target audience


Social media plat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, and LinkedIn have millions of active users who can be potential customers. These platforms provide an opportunity to target specific demographics, interests, and behaviors, making it easier to reach the right people for your brand.

Tips on creating engaging social media content


To stand out on social media, it's essential to create engaging content that will capture the attention of your audience. Some tips on creating engaging social media content are:


  • Use high-quality images and videos

  • Use humor or wit to make your brand more relatable

  • Use storytelling to connect with your audience

  • Post regularly and consistently to keep your audience engaged

  • Use calls-to-action to encourage engagement


Ways to use social media for free promotion


One of the best things about social media is that it offers many ways to promote your brand for free. Here are some ways to use social media for free promotion:


  • Create a social media profile for your brand on different platforms

  • Use hashtags to increase visibility and reach a wider audience

  • Participate in social media groups and communities related to your industry

  • Run social media contests or giveaways to increase engagement

  • Share user-generated content to build trust and loyalty


Content Marketing


Content marketing is a marketing strategy that involves creating and sharing high-quality, valuable, and relevant content to attract and retain a clearly defined audience. The goal of content marketing is to build a loyal audience, increase brand awareness, and eventually drive profitable customer action.


Creating high-quality content is crucial for the success of any content marketing strategy. Here are a few tips on how to create content that resonates with your target audience:


  • Know your audience: Understanding your target audience is key to creating content that resonates with them. Identify their pain points, interests, and preferences to create content that speaks to them.


  • Keep it simple: Avoid using complex jargon or technical terms that your audience may not understand. Keep your language simple and easy to comprehend.


  • Be original: Creating unique and original content can help you stand out from the competition. Avoid copying or duplicating content from other sources.


  • Use visuals: Incorporating images, videos, and infographics into your content can make it more engaging and shareable.


  • Provide value: Your content should offer value to your audience. It should provide solutions to their problems, answer their questions, or entertain them.


Once you have created high-quality content, the next step is to distribute it. Here are a few ways to distribute your content for free:


  • Social media: Share your content on social media plat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, and LinkedIn. Make sure to use relevant hashtags to increase your reach.


  • Email marketing: Send your content to your email subscribers to keep them engaged and informed.


  • Blogging: Publish your content on your blog to attract traffic and build your brand authority.


  • Guest posting: Contribute guest posts to other websites or blogs in your industry to reach a wider audience.


  • Online communities: Share your content in online communities such as forums or Facebook groups where your target audience hangs out.


Network and Collaborate

Networking is an essential part of any startup's success, and it can play a significant role in your marketing strategy. By building relationships with other businesses and influencers, you can increase your exposure to potential customers and even gain new opportunities for collaborations.


One way to network and collaborate with other businesses or influencers is through social media. You can start by following other accounts in your industry, commenting on their posts, and engaging with their followers. This can help you build a relationship with them and potentially lead to opportunities for collaborations.


Another way to collaborate with other businesses or influencers is by creating partnerships. You can work with other companies or individuals to create joint marketing campaigns or promotions. For example, you could team up with a complementary business to offer a bundled package deal or cross-promote each other's products or services.


Successful collaborations can help you reach a wider audience and even increase brand awareness. A good example of successful collaboration is the partnership between GoPro and Red Bull. The two companies joined forces to create content that showcased extreme sports, which helped them both gain a significant following and increase sales.


Email Marketing


Email marketing is a digital marketing strategy that involves sending commercial messages to a group of people via email. It is an effective way to reach a wide audience, build relationships with potential customers, and keep them updated with your latest products or services.

Tips on building an email list

One of the first steps in email marketing is building an email list. The key is to create an opt-in process where people voluntarily provide their email address to receive your newsletters or updates. There are many ways to do this, such as through a sign-up form on your website, a pop-up form, or by offering an incentive such as a free e-book or discount code.


Ways to send effective and engaging emails


Once you have an email list, the next step is to send engaging and effective emails. Here are some tips to help you get started:


  • Personalize your emails - Use the recipient's name in the subject line or opening sentence to make the email more personalized.


  • Create attention-grabbing subject lines - Your subject line is the first thing that people see, so make sure it's catchy and interesting enough to make them want to open the email.


  • Use a clear and concise call-to-action - Whether it's to buy a product or sign up for a free trial, make sure your call-to-action is clear and easy to follow.


  • Make your emails mobile-friendly - More and more people are using their mobile devices to check their emails, so it's important to make sure your emails are optimized for mobile viewing.


  • Keep your content relevant and valuable - Provide your subscribers with useful and valuable content, such as industry news or tips, to keep them engaged and interested in what you have to offer.


Referral Marketing


Referral marketing is a marketing strategy that relies on word-of-mouth marketing to promote a business or product. It involves encouraging current customers to refer their friends, family, and acquaintances to the business. Referral marketing can be a highly effective way to generate new leads and sales for startups.


Tips on creating a referral program


To create a successful referral program, startups should follow these tips:


  • Offer a valuable incentive: People are more likely to refer others if they feel like they will be rewarded for their efforts. Startups should offer incentives that are valuable to their customers, such as discounts, free products, or gift cards.


  • Make it easy to refer: The referral process should be simple and straightforward. Startups should provide customers with an easy way to refer others, such as a referral link or a referral code.


  • Personalize the experience: Personalization can help make the referral experience more memorable and engaging. Startups should personalize their referral program by using the customer's name in communications or by tailoring the incentive to the customer's interests.


  • Promote the program: Startups should promote their referral program to their current customers through email, social media, and other marketing channels. The more people that know about the program, the more likely they are to participate.


Examples of successful referral marketing


One example of a successful referral marketing campaign is Dropbox. Dropbox offered its users free storage space for referring new users to the platform. The incentive was highly valuable to the target audience, and the referral process was easy to use. As a result, Dropbox was able to grow its user base from 100,000 to 4 million in just 15 months.


Another example of successful referral marketing is Airbnb. Airbnb offers a referral program that rewards both the referrer and the referred. The program was highly successful in helping Airbnb expand its user base and generate new bookings. In fact, it was so successful that Airbnb now relies on referrals as a key source of new business.
